Dr. Tom Bonia is a leading researcher in biomechatronics and rehabilitation engineering, with a focused expertise in developing robotic interventions for musculoskeletal disorders. His most significant contribution lies in the creation of a lightweight, compliant robotic ankle orthotic designed to rehabilitate patients with chronic ankle instability (CAI). This pioneering device, detailed in his 2014 paper "Development of a robotic device to improve chronic ankle instability through controlled perturbation," applies controlled perturbations during gait to retrain sensorimotor control—a critical deficit in CAI patients who struggle to sense and move their ankle effectively.
